I joined UT Health San Antonio School of Nursing Faculty in 2019 as an Assistant Professor/Clinical. I currently teach undergraduate clinical courses for NURS.3305: Foundations of Nursing: Clinical Application and NURS.4227: Population Focused Health: Clinical Application. I enjoy assisting in the skills laboratory with NURS.3110: Health Assessment Clinical Application. I came to UT Health after spending seven years as a clinical prevention specialist, where I worked with a high-risk, high-need population with chronic conditions, polypharmacy, and other complex physical and mental health needs. My experiences also include teaching as a civilian instructor in the U.S. Army Licensed Practical Nurse course and working in a variety of medical/surgical settings.
I hope to show students that the nursing profession serves a diverse world and needs diverse nurses who all fit in this profession in their own ways.
